• A robot is declared victorious if its opponent is immobilized i.e. a robot will be declared immobilized if it cannot display any movement for a time period of 20 seconds.

• In case both the robots remain mobile after the end of the round then the winner will be decided subjectively based on the score calculated.

• Base score is calculated based on three parameters: Aggression, Control and Damage

• Extra points will be awarded based on using the arena and its specification constraints. For Eg: If the arena has an area with sand ,extra points will be rewarded to the bot if it pushes the enemy bot into that area.

• Detailed Score criteria will be declared after declaring the arena.
